Output 35beb247f93a2cc359ff54baf12bfe628f7c672258aa9836b82f4d1626ccb919:5

value
576360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c5b660811ed37ce0593f6432f3b8e7224a5f0d3 OP_EQUAL
address
37C9xY6Pzoudye9dbNrBzKvkbtrq1HnGZD
transaction
35beb247f93a2cc359ff54baf12bfe628f7c672258aa9836b82f4d1626ccb919
spent
true